区块链安全测试技术详解:确保区块链系统安全

          时间:2025-11-13 10:39:37

          主页 > 微博 >

                  随着区块链技术的迅猛发展,区块链应用的场景越来越多,覆盖了金融、供应链、物联网、数字身份等多个领域。然而,在这个技术飞速发展的过程中,区块链系统的安全性问题也日益突显。为了确保区块链系统的安全,安全测试显得尤为重要。本文将深入探讨区块链安全测试技术,并针对5个相关问题进行详尽分析。

                  1. 区块链安全测试的重要性

                  区块链安全测试是一个复杂而利用跨学科知识的工作,它涉及到网络安全、密码学、智能合约以及系统架构等多个领域。由于区块链的去中心化特性,任何一处安全漏洞都有可能导致整个系统的崩溃,甚至可能遭受严重的经济损失。因此,进行全面的安全测试是确保区块链系统安全的第一步。

                  2. 常见的区块链安全测试技术

                  区块链安全测试主要包括但不限于以下几种技术:

                  3. 相关问题探讨

                  在进行区块链安全测试时,会遇到许多相关的问题,下面将针对5个关键问题逐一进行详细探讨。

                  区块链中智能合约测试的关键要素是什么?

                  智能合约是一种自执行的合约,代码和合约条款由开发者编写并保存在区块链上。安全测试智能合约的关键要素包括:

                  要想确保智能合约的安全性,除了依靠自动化工具进行代码审计外,人工审核也是不可或缺的环节。

                  区块链网络的渗透测试应关注哪些方面?

                  区块链安全测试技术详解:确保区块链系统安全的关键方法

                  区块链网络的渗透测试可以帮助识别潜在的网络安全威胁,关注的方面包括:

                  渗透测试可以深入发现区块链网络的弱点,从而制定相应的安全防护措施。

                  区块链的网络安全如何保证?

                  为了确保区块链网络的安全性,需要采取一系列措施:

                  此外,用户教育也是提升区块链网络安全的关键环节,提高用户对网络安全威胁的认识有助于减少人为错误带来的风险。

                  如何评估区块链的共识机制安全性?

                  区块链安全测试技术详解:确保区块链系统安全的关键方法

                  共识机制是区块链的核心,其安全性评估非常重要。需要考虑以下几个方面:

                  此过程需要结合实践中的真实数据进行分析,以保证评估结果的可信性和准确性。

                  区块链测试的未来趋势是什么?

                  未来的区块链测试将向以下几个方向发展:

                  总体而言,随着区块链技术的不断演进,安全测试的需求也将日益增加。相关技术必须与时俱进,才能有效应对新出现的安全威胁。

                  总结

                  区块链安全测试技术涵盖了多方面的知识与技能,确保区块链系统的安全性是一个复杂的过程,需要开发者、运维人员及安全专家的通力合作。通过对智能合约、网络安全、共识机制等方面的测试,可以为区块链应用的安全保驾护航。未来,随着科技的发展,这一领域也将不断成熟,推动更安全的区块链解决方案的出现。